ChargePapa Expands V2L Line With New 5kW High-Power EV Discharger Models for U.S. and EU Use

ChargePapa has added two new high-power EV discharger models - one for U.S. output use and one for EU output use - built for EV owners who need a more serious vehicle-to-load power path than a standard low-power V2L adapter can provide.
ABOUT THE NEW V2L LINE
The new additions are ChargePapa V2L-US and ChargePapa V2L-EU. Both products are positioned as high-power EV dischargers rather than conventional EV chargers. Their role is to take energy out of a compatible EV battery and convert it into usable AC output for external loads.
This distinction matters because many drivers still treat all V2L products as if they solve the same job. They do not. A smaller V2L adapter, a discharge connector, and a 5kW discharger can all sit under the same broad search language while covering different power expectations, different output environments, and different buyer decisions.
U.S. AND EU OUTPUT PATHS
ChargePapa V2L-US is built for U.S.-style output scenarios and is offered in vehicle-side configurations for NACS or CCS1 input paths. It is designed to provide 120V / 240V AC output for external use cases where market-specific outlet expectations matter.
ChargePapa V2L-EU is built for EU output scenarios with CCS2 vehicle-side input and 230V AC output. It is intended for drivers whose vehicle and load environment follow the European charging and power-export path.
By separating U.S. and EU output logic clearly, ChargePapa is aiming to reduce one of the most common errors in this category: treating connector fit alone as the full buying decision. In practice, vehicle-side input, market output environment, and real load planning all matter.
WHAT 5KW CHANGES
Both new products are framed around a 5kW continuous output class. That moves the conversation beyond casual convenience power and into more demanding portable power scenarios such as selected backup loads, mobile work setups, field use, outdoor support, and stronger off-grid AC use.
The company's position is that buyers should not evaluate these products as just another adapter. A high-power EV discharger belongs in a different category from a small V2L plug because the job is different, the load expectations are different, and the buying criteria are different.
